Output cc7609625723f13bfbdc5393ad27aed410a586d13ab257715b400449e594a44a:3

value
1615500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 055f51b811753d71596c53f26bd80cbf7f5a1bcb OP_EQUAL
address
32BRVQ3LtP7XnPSoSzA9cYTFhZAQiaBbpS
transaction
cc7609625723f13bfbdc5393ad27aed410a586d13ab257715b400449e594a44a
spent
true